Mid-sleeper
Mid sleeper cabinbeds are an excellent alternative to a single bed and high sleepers. They are made to be suitable for children of four years and older. Mid sleepers can also be used as storageunits, in addition to providing an ideal sleeping space. A mid sleeper is an excellent choice for small bedrooms because it has a wide range of storage options. This bed is ideal for parents because it can help reduce clutter.
Many cabin beds are equipped with numerous features. These include under-bed storage , and a play tent. There are also some that include a sleepover bed. Based on the style of the bed, there could be a ladder at either end so that adults can access the bed easily.
For children, the perfect bed is one that can allow them to make their own space but still be practical. A mid-sleeper cabinbed is a great option as it allows children to enjoy the benefits of a higher bed but also provides the easy access to storage beneath the bed. Some cabin beds have built-in shelving as well as drawers and a desk.
Many of these cabinbeds are offered in different sizes. They can be as small as a child's single bed, or as massive as bunk beds. Whatever your budget, you're sure to find a suitable cabinbed for your child.
Kids' beds are usually ideal for storage of books as well as toys and other items. However, they often get messy. A mid-sleeper cabinbed can aid in keeping the clutter to a minimum, which can reduce the need for extra storage. This is a great way for your child to make their own space.
Built to accommodate a mattress of at least 115cm in length, mid sleeper low cabin bed beds have an elevated bed frame that provides ample space underneath. Under-bed shelves, trundle drawers, and a desk can be attached to create a perfect study space.
